Blog002It’s easy to reach out to those you feel comfortable around. Compassion comes easy in those circles. But we tend to place ourselves in a bubble. We surround ourselves with those who look like us, live like us, and voted like us in the last election cycle.

If we hope to bridge any of the divides that exist in our country (or even the divides that we perceive to exist) it is important that we reach out to those who make us feel uncomfortable. We need to burst the bubble, reach out of our comfort zone, and be intentional about expanding our world view.

Our second week at Holden Village, we asked people to respond to this prompt: How will I commit to initiating a conversation with someone I am uncomfortable with?
